Teddy Bridgewater knows (video game) ball

We already knew veteran quarterback Teddy Bridgewater possesses a deep understanding of football. However, a recent social media revelation has shown his expertise isn't confined to the physical field—it brilliantly translates to the virtual one as well.

A clip circulating from an Instagram story showcased Bridgewater not just playing a popular football video game, but dissecting it with the precision of a coach. He was heard meticulously breaking down defensive coverages, identifying blitz packages, and calling out specific offensive adjustments pre-snap, all within the game's environment. This wasn't casual gameplay; it was a film session using a digital playbook.

The moment resonated with fans and analysts alike, highlighting that Bridgewater's celebrated football mind operates on a fundamental level. His ability to instantly recognize and articulate complex schemes in a simulated setting underscores the genuine depth of his knowledge. It’s a testament to the hours of study and innate feel for the game that have defined his professional career. This unexpected glimpse reveals that for Bridgewater, the principles of football are universal, whether executing a play under stadium lights or from his living room couch. The quarterback clearly knows ball, in every format imaginable.
